Offline mode looks right, but sync retries are too aggressive for the Tarnow field units — they're on spotty satellite links. Queue writes locally, batch uploads, and back off exponentially. Also cap the pending-record store so we don't eat the device's flash.

Use these caps exactly; they were tuned on last season's hardware, as shown below.

constants for kaduf-tafop:
QUOTAS = {
    "holwyn": 877,
    "pelox": 887,
    "zorath": 371,
    "ralir": 836,
    "juldor": 266,
}

### PR: Smarter Bloom filter sizing for Pondcache

Hey folks — quick one for the sync. Our Bloom filter in front of Pondcache was sized for last year's key volume, so false positives crept up and we were hammering the backing store for keys that don't exist. This PR makes sizing adaptive to keyspace growth and bumps the hash function count. Reads to the store dropped noticeably in staging. The new defaults are as follows.

limits module of fajep-yagug:
QUOTAS = {
    "noveth": 193,
    "briix": 669,
    "gilok": 756,
    "tamvan": 569,
    "kasox": 545,
    "soriel": 1015,
    "gorius": 740,
}

**Capacity note — Vellastra dispatch simulator.** For the eng sync: simulating the 40-car Marrowgate tower at 10x speed saturates one worker at roughly 9k rider events/sec, so we'll shard by bank rather than by floor. Memory stays flat if the event ring is sized correctly. The knobs we propose locking in are these.

tuning table, hahof-tafop:
RATE_LIMITS = {
    "ulaix": 10,
    "wenath": 1,
}

10:05 — Heads up: this is when we cut over the nightly cron jobs to the Lanternflow workflow engine. Most jobs migrated clean, but two report tasks double-fired because the old crontab wasn't disabled first. Priya caught it within twenty minutes and paused the duplicates. If you're picking up cleanup work, start with the report queue. The relevant trace token is attached below for reference.

pipeline stamp: htk4_66df